Honey is referred to throughout scripture as a blessing, provision and wisdom from the Father so it's only appropriate that Hebron should have this symbol of love.   Finding a beekeeper who was willing to part with a hive, or even a new swarm, was proving difficult so I ordered two nuc (junior) hives from a Kangaroo Island beekeeper.  The KI Ligurian bee is a pure Italian breed and has a reputation for being resilient and calm, attributes that all Hebronites should have! We bought two new bee boxes and I'll be transferring them over tomorrow to give them room to produce more bees.  I've had lots of experience working around bees and extracting honey but never worked the hives themselves so this will be quite an education.   Our gum trees are flowering at the moment
